Role of Ground Straps in Vehicle Performance
Ground straps, also known as ground cables or grounding cables, play a vital role in the electrical system of your vehicle. They establish a path for electrical current to flow between the engine and the chassis, enhancing the performance and reliability of various electrical components.
Without an effective ground strap, there can be voltage fluctuations, poor electrical connections, and increased electromagnetic interference, resulting in performance issues and potential damage to sensitive electronic components.

Types of Ground Straps
There are various types of ground straps available in the market, including braided copper ground straps, flat braided ground straps, and spiral wrapped ground straps. Each type has its own unique characteristics and is designed to cater to different vehicle requirements. Braided copper ground straps, for example, are known for their flexibility and durability, making them ideal for high-vibration environments.
Flat braided ground straps, on the other hand, offer a larger surface area for better conductivity, while spiral wrapped ground straps provide a balance between flexibility and strength. Choosing the right type of ground strap is crucial to ensure optimal performance and longevity.

Identifying Different Parts of the Kit
An engine ground strap kit typically includes several components:
- Ground strap cables
- Mounting brackets
- Fasteners
- Connectors
- Terminal ends
These components come in various sizes and materials, depending on the specific requirements of your vehicle.
Ground strap cables are the backbone of the kit, providing the essential electrical connection between different components of the vehicle. They are usually made of high-conductivity materials like copper or braided stainless steel to ensure optimal performance and longevity.
Mounting brackets play a crucial role in securing the ground strap cables in place, preventing any movement or damage that could disrupt the electrical connection. These brackets are designed to withstand various environmental conditions and vibrations, maintaining a stable connection over time.

Step-by-Step Installation Guide
1. Identify the grounding points on your engine and chassis. These points are typically marked by bolts or screws and are crucial for establishing a solid electrical connection.
2. Before starting any work, disconnect the negative battery cable to prevent any accidental electrical discharge and ensure your safety throughout the installation process.
3. Utilize a socket set or wrenches to carefully remove the existing ground cable connections from the identified grounding points. Take note of the locations to ensure proper reconnection later.
4. Attach the new ground strap cables to the appropriate grounding points on the engine and chassis. Make sure to create a secure and tight connection to guarantee optimal electrical conductivity.
5. Install any necessary mounting brackets, connectors, or terminal ends as required for a professional and secure installation.
6. Use appropriate fasteners to secure the ground strap cables and components in place, preventing any movement or potential damage during vehicle operation.
7. Double-check all connections to ensure they are properly tightened and secure. Any loose connections can lead to electrical issues and potential safety hazards.
8. Reconnect the negative battery cable carefully, ensuring a firm connection to restore power to your vehicle’s electrical system.
9. After completing the installation, test the continuity and resistance using an ohmmeter to verify the effectiveness of the new ground strap kit. This step is crucial for ensuring that all connections are solid and that your vehicle’s electrical system is functioning correctly.

Recognizing Symptoms of a Faulty Ground Strap
A faulty ground strap can manifest in various ways, including:
- Intermittent or no electrical power
- Flickering lights
- Electrical malfunctions
- Difficulty starting the vehicle
If you experience any of these symptoms, it may indicate a problem with your ground strap.
Solutions for Common Ground Strap Problems
If you suspect a faulty ground strap, try the following troubleshooting steps:
- Inspect the ground strap for signs of wear or damage.
- Tighten loose connections or replace worn-out components.
- Clean any corrosion or dirt from the grounding points and connections.
- Consider replacing the ground strap with a high-quality kit if necessary.

Regular Inspection and Cleaning Tips
Periodically inspect the ground strap and its connections for any signs of wear, corrosion, or loose connections. Clean any dirt or corrosion using electrical contact cleaner or a wire brush, ensuring a clean and secure electrical connection.
When to Consider Replacing Your Ground Strap
If your ground strap shows significant signs of wear, such as frayed cables or damaged connectors, it is advisable to replace the entire kit. Regularly monitor the performance of your electrical system and consult a professional if you suspect any issues.
